With moderate direction, investigate, evaluate and conclude moderate to complex field inspections by following appropriate regulatory and company rules and procedures to ensure that claims are handled in the most effective, efficient way while delivering a customer-centric claims service. In addition, support the lower level adjusting staff by completing and/or providing training and assistance with complex claims.
In this role you will be responsible for:
- Work the most complex claims, involving multiple causes of loss, multiple quality issues, subrogation claims.
- Exercise judgement to determine liability by gathering and analyzing relevant facts; utilizing applicable procedures.
- Exercise judgment to determine policy verification and coverage determination by analyzing applicable coverage for claims and determining whether the loss falls within the coverage.
- Assists with training of lower level adjusters for both Multi-Peril Crop Insurance (MPCI) and Crop Hail (CH).
- Completes Quality Assurance type reviews such as conflict of interest, actual production history and high dollar reviews on MPCI policies with the ability to change unit structure pending review outcome.
- Completes claims on specialty crops as designated by the local manager or area.
- Completes Crop Hail re-inspections when requested for quality assurance purposes.
- Works claims of 508H (Risk Management Agency pilot) crops.
- Assist the national training team in adjuster trainings.
- Serve as a subject matter expert for projects and committees as assigned by management.
- Assists with Team Member reviews and aid in identifying trends or issues that could affect the quality assurance of the Crop Claims team.
- Assists with claims that may require subrogation and/or claims that may lead to litigation.
- Protect Zurich’s reputation by keeping claims information confidential.
- Maintain professional and technical knowledge by participating in educational opportunities, staying current with industry trends, establishing personal networks. And participating in professional societies.
Basic Qualifications:
- High School Diploma or Equivalent and 4 or more years of experience in the agricultural or the crop insurance industry
AND - Crop Adjuster Proficiency Program (CAPP) Certification must be obtained within 180 days of hire date
- Personal transportation and travel within assigned territory and travel outside of assigned are to assist with workload(s) , participate on CAT team and/or provide remote assistance for the CROP Claims Care Center calls and/or CCP Claims
- RCIS Crop Adjuster Physical Requirements; walk in agricultural fields up to 3 miles, climb agricultural storage bins up to 25 feet, lift 25 lbs to 50 lbs, work outdoors in varying temperatures/weather conditions
